INFORMATION FOR PATIENTS:

Patients using BenzaClin Topical Gel should receive the following information and instructions:

1. BenzaClin Topical Gel is to be used as directed by the physician. It is for external use only. Avoid contact with eyes, and inside the nose, mouth, and all mucous membranes, as this product may be irritating.

2. This medication should not be used for any disorder other than that for which it was prescribed.

3. Patients should not use any other topical acne preparation unless otherwise directed by physician.

4. Patients should report any signs of local adverse reactions to their physician.

5. BenzaClin Topical Gel may bleach hair or colored fabric.

6. BenzaClin Topical Gel can be stored at room temperature up to 25°C (77°F) for 2 months. Do not freeze. Discard any unused product after 2 months.

7. Before applying BenzaClin Topical Gel to affected areas wash the skin gently, then rinse with warm water and pat dry.
